Description
Aqualyx is a fat-dissolving injection that uses a naturally occurring substance called deoxycholic acid to break down and eliminate localized fat deposits. It’s a non-surgical alternative to liposuction, targeting areas like the chin, abdomen, thighs, and hips. Aqualyx works by disrupting the membranes of fat cells, causing them to release their contents, which the body then eliminates.

Deoxycholic Acid:
Aqualyx contains deoxycholic acid, a naturally occurring substance that helps the body absorb fat.

Fat Cell Disruption:
The injections disrupt the membranes of fat cells, causing them to release their contents, which the body then processes and eliminates.

Localized Fat Reduction:
Aqualyx is typically used to target specific areas of fat, such as the chin, abdomen, thighs, and hips.

Non-Surgical:
Aqualyx is a non-surgical option for fat reduction, offering a less invasive approach than liposuction.

Permanent Results:
Once fat cells are eliminated, they cannot regrow, making the results permanent if a healthy lifestyle is maintained.

Multiple Sessions:
Multiple Aqualyx treatments may be needed to achieve the desired results.

Downtime:
Some swelling and bruising may occur after the treatment, but they typically resolve within a few days.

Proper Administration:Aqualyx should be administered by a qualified medical professional to ensure safety and optimal results.
